-/*
- * hack-coff.c - hack the header of an xcoff file to fill in
- * a few fields needed by the Open Firmware xcoff loader on
- * Power Macs but not initialized by objcopy.
- *
- * Copyright (C) Paul Mackerras 1997.
- *
- *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
- * modify it under the terms of the GNU General Public License
- * as published by the Free Software Foundation; either version
- * 2 of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
- */
-#include <stdio.h>
-#include <stdlib.h>
-#include <unistd.h>
-#include <fcntl.h>
-#include <string.h>
-#include "rs6000.h"
-
-#define AOUT_MAGIC	0x010b
-
-#define get_16be(x)	((((unsigned char *)(x))[0] << 8) \
-			 + ((unsigned char *)(x))[1])
-#define put_16be(x, v)	(((unsigned char *)(x))[0] = (v) >> 8, \
-			 ((unsigned char *)(x))[1] = (v) & 0xff)
-#define get_32be(x)	((((unsigned char *)(x))[0] << 24) \
-			 + (((unsigned char *)(x))[1] << 16) \
-			 + (((unsigned char *)(x))[2] << 8) \
-			 + ((unsigned char *)(x))[3])
-
-int main(int ac, char **av)
-{
-    int fd;
-    int i, nsect;
-    int aoutsz;
-    struct external_filehdr fhdr;
-    AOUTHDR aout;
-    struct external_scnhdr shdr;
-
-    if (ac != 2) {
-	fprintf(stderr, "Usage: hack-coff coff-file\n");
-	exit(1);
-    }
-    if ((fd = open(av[1], 2)) == -1) {
-	perror(av[2]);
-	exit(1);
-    }
-    if (read(fd, &fhdr, sizeof(fhdr)) != sizeof(fhdr))
-	goto readerr;
-    i = get_16be(fhdr.f_magic);
-    if (i != U802TOCMAGIC && i != U802WRMAGIC && i != U802ROMAGIC) {
-	fprintf(stderr, "%s: not an xcoff file\n", av[1]);
-	exit(1);
-    }
-    aoutsz = get_16be(fhdr.f_opthdr);
-    if (read(fd, &aout, aoutsz) != aoutsz)
-	goto readerr;
-    nsect = get_16be(fhdr.f_nscns);
-    for (i = 0; i < nsect; ++i) {
-	if (read(fd, &shdr, sizeof(shdr)) != sizeof(shdr))
-	    goto readerr;
-	if (strcmp(shdr.s_name, ".text") == 0) {
-	    put_16be(aout.o_snentry, i+1);
-	    put_16be(aout.o_sntext, i+1);
-	} else if (strcmp(shdr.s_name, ".data") == 0) {
-	    put_16be(aout.o_sndata, i+1);
-	} else if (strcmp(shdr.s_name, ".bss") == 0) {
-	    put_16be(aout.o_snbss, i+1);
-	}
-    }
-    put_16be(aout.magic, AOUT_MAGIC);
-    if (lseek(fd, (long) sizeof(struct external_filehdr), 0) == -1
-	|| write(fd, &aout, aoutsz) != aoutsz) {
-	fprintf(stderr, "%s: write error\n", av[1]);
-	exit(1);
-    }
-    close(fd);
-    exit(0);
-
-readerr:
-    fprintf(stderr, "%s: read error or file too short\n", av[1]);
-    exit(1);
-}

-/* IBM RS/6000 "XCOFF" file definitions for BFD.
-   Copyright (C) 1990, 1991 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
-   FIXME: Can someone provide a transliteration of this name into ASCII?
-   Using the following chars caused a compiler warning on HIUX (so I replaced
-   them with octal escapes), and isn't useful without an understanding of what
-   character set it is.
-   Written by Mimi Ph\373\364ng-Th\345o V\365 of IBM
-   and John Gilmore of Cygnus Support.  */
-
-/********************** FILE HEADER **********************/
-
-struct external_filehdr {
-	char f_magic[2];	/* magic number			*/
-	char f_nscns[2];	/* number of sections		*/
-	char f_timdat[4];	/* time & date stamp		*/
-	char f_symptr[4];	/* file pointer to symtab	*/
-	char f_nsyms[4];	/* number of symtab entries	*/
-	char f_opthdr[2];	/* sizeof(optional hdr)		*/
-	char f_flags[2];	/* flags			*/
-};
-
-        /* IBM RS/6000 */
-#define U802WRMAGIC     0730    /* writeable text segments **chh**      */
-#define U802ROMAGIC     0735    /* readonly sharable text segments      */
-#define U802TOCMAGIC    0737    /* readonly text segments and TOC       */
-
-#define BADMAG(x)	\
-	((x).f_magic != U802ROMAGIC && (x).f_magic != U802WRMAGIC && \
-	 (x).f_magic != U802TOCMAGIC)
-
-#define	FILHDR	struct external_filehdr
-#define	FILHSZ	20
-
-
-/********************** AOUT "OPTIONAL HEADER" **********************/
-
-
-typedef struct
-{
-  unsigned char	magic[2];	/* type of file			*/
-  unsigned char	vstamp[2];	/* version stamp		*/
-  unsigned char	tsize[4];	/* text size in bytes, padded to FW bdry */
-  unsigned char	dsize[4];	/* initialized data "  "	*/
-  unsigned char	bsize[4];	/* uninitialized data "   "	*/
-  unsigned char	entry[4];	/* entry pt.			*/
-  unsigned char	text_start[4];	/* base of text used for this file */
-  unsigned char	data_start[4];	/* base of data used for this file */
-  unsigned char	o_toc[4];	/* address of TOC */
-  unsigned char	o_snentry[2];	/* section number of entry point */
-  unsigned char	o_sntext[2];	/* section number of .text section */
-  unsigned char	o_sndata[2];	/* section number of .data section */
-  unsigned char	o_sntoc[2];	/* section number of TOC */
-  unsigned char	o_snloader[2];	/* section number of .loader section */
-  unsigned char	o_snbss[2];	/* section number of .bss section */
-  unsigned char	o_algntext[2];	/* .text alignment */
-  unsigned char	o_algndata[2];	/* .data alignment */
-  unsigned char	o_modtype[2];	/* module type (??) */
-  unsigned char o_cputype[2];	/* cpu type */
-  unsigned char	o_maxstack[4];	/* max stack size (??) */
-  unsigned char o_maxdata[4];	/* max data size (??) */
-  unsigned char	o_resv2[12];	/* reserved */
-}
-AOUTHDR;
-
-#define AOUTSZ 72
-#define SMALL_AOUTSZ (28)
-#define AOUTHDRSZ 72
-
-#define	RS6K_AOUTHDR_OMAGIC	0x0107	/* old: text & data writeable */
-#define	RS6K_AOUTHDR_NMAGIC	0x0108	/* new: text r/o, data r/w */
-#define	RS6K_AOUTHDR_ZMAGIC	0x010B	/* paged: text r/o, both page-aligned */
-
-
-/********************** SECTION HEADER **********************/
-
-
-struct external_scnhdr {
-	char		s_name[8];	/* section name			*/
-	char		s_paddr[4];	/* physical address, aliased s_nlib */
-	char		s_vaddr[4];	/* virtual address		*/
-	char		s_size[4];	/* section size			*/
-	char		s_scnptr[4];	/* file ptr to raw data for section */
-	char		s_relptr[4];	/* file ptr to relocation	*/
-	char		s_lnnoptr[4];	/* file ptr to line numbers	*/
-	char		s_nreloc[2];	/* number of relocation entries	*/
-	char		s_nlnno[2];	/* number of line number entries*/
-	char		s_flags[4];	/* flags			*/
-};
-
-/*
- * names of "special" sections
- */
-#define _TEXT	".text"
-#define _DATA	".data"
-#define _BSS	".bss"
-#define _PAD	".pad"
-#define _LOADER	".loader"
-
-#define	SCNHDR	struct external_scnhdr
-#define	SCNHSZ	40
-
-/* XCOFF uses a special .loader section with type STYP_LOADER.  */
-#define STYP_LOADER 0x1000
-
-/* XCOFF uses a special .debug section with type STYP_DEBUG.  */
-#define STYP_DEBUG 0x2000
-
-/* XCOFF handles line number or relocation overflow by creating
-   another section header with STYP_OVRFLO set.  */
-#define STYP_OVRFLO 0x8000
-
-/********************** LINE NUMBERS **********************/
-
-/* 1 line number entry for every "breakpointable" source line in a section.
- * Line numbers are grouped on a per function basis; first entry in a function
- * grouping will have l_lnno = 0 and in place of physical address will be the
- * symbol table index of the function name.
- */
-struct external_lineno {
-	union {
-		char l_symndx[4];	/* function name symbol index, iff l_lnno == 0*/
-		char l_paddr[4];	/* (physical) address of line number	*/
-	} l_addr;
-	char l_lnno[2];	/* line number		*/
-};
-
-
-#define	LINENO	struct external_lineno
-#define	LINESZ	6
-
-
-/********************** SYMBOLS **********************/
-
-#define E_SYMNMLEN	8	/* # characters in a symbol name	*/
-#define E_FILNMLEN	14	/* # characters in a file name		*/
-#define E_DIMNUM	4	/* # array dimensions in auxiliary entry */
-
-struct external_syment
-{
-  union {
-    char e_name[E_SYMNMLEN];
-    struct {
-      char e_zeroes[4];
-      char e_offset[4];
-    } e;
-  } e;
-  char e_value[4];
-  char e_scnum[2];
-  char e_type[2];
-  char e_sclass[1];
-  char e_numaux[1];
-};
-
-
-
-#define N_BTMASK	(017)
-#define N_TMASK		(060)
-#define N_BTSHFT	(4)
-#define N_TSHIFT	(2)
-
-
-union external_auxent {
-	struct {
-		char x_tagndx[4];	/* str, un, or enum tag indx */
-		union {
-			struct {
-			    char  x_lnno[2]; /* declaration line number */
-			    char  x_size[2]; /* str/union/array size */
-			} x_lnsz;
-			char x_fsize[4];	/* size of function */
-		} x_misc;
-		union {
-			struct {		/* if ISFCN, tag, or .bb */
-			    char x_lnnoptr[4];	/* ptr to fcn line # */
-			    char x_endndx[4];	/* entry ndx past block end */
-			} x_fcn;
-			struct {		/* if ISARY, up to 4 dimen. */
-			    char x_dimen[E_DIMNUM][2];
-			} x_ary;
-		} x_fcnary;
-		char x_tvndx[2];		/* tv index */
-	} x_sym;
-
-	union {
-		char x_fname[E_FILNMLEN];
-		struct {
-			char x_zeroes[4];
-			char x_offset[4];
-		} x_n;
-	} x_file;
-
-	struct {
-		char x_scnlen[4];			/* section length */
-		char x_nreloc[2];	/* # relocation entries */
-		char x_nlinno[2];	/* # line numbers */
-	} x_scn;
-
-        struct {
-		char x_tvfill[4];	/* tv fill value */
-		char x_tvlen[2];	/* length of .tv */
-		char x_tvran[2][2];	/* tv range */
-	} x_tv;		/* info about .tv section (in auxent of symbol .tv)) */
-
-	struct {
-		unsigned char x_scnlen[4];
-		unsigned char x_parmhash[4];
-		unsigned char x_snhash[2];
-		unsigned char x_smtyp[1];
-		unsigned char x_smclas[1];
-		unsigned char x_stab[4];
-		unsigned char x_snstab[2];
-	} x_csect;
-
-};
-
-#define	SYMENT	struct external_syment
-#define	SYMESZ	18
-#define	AUXENT	union external_auxent
-#define	AUXESZ	18
-#define DBXMASK 0x80		/* for dbx storage mask */
-#define SYMNAME_IN_DEBUG(symptr) ((symptr)->n_sclass & DBXMASK)
-
-
-
-/********************** RELOCATION DIRECTIVES **********************/
-
-
-struct external_reloc {
-  char r_vaddr[4];
-  char r_symndx[4];
-  char r_size[1];
-  char r_type[1];
-};
-
-
-#define RELOC struct external_reloc
-#define RELSZ 10
-
-#define DEFAULT_DATA_SECTION_ALIGNMENT 4
-#define DEFAULT_BSS_SECTION_ALIGNMENT 4
-#define DEFAULT_TEXT_SECTION_ALIGNMENT 4
-/* For new sections we havn't heard of before */
-#define DEFAULT_SECTION_ALIGNMENT 4
